The recent summit between India and Japan in Delhi has raised concerns in Beijing, as it marks a significant shift in their strategic relationship. The agreements reached on defense, critical minerals, and artificial intelligence have prompted China to caution against the formation of exclusive small groupings. This warning from China is a clear indication that the country is wary of the growing collaboration between India and Japan, which is aimed at enhancing their economic security and defense capabilities. The summit's focus on economic security, diversified supply chains, and defense co-development, particularly the UNICORN project, is seen as a direct challenge to China's economic and strategic leverage in the region. The renewed support for the Quad, a regional grouping that includes India, Japan, Australia, and the United States, is also a significant development that is likely to impact China's influence in the region. The collaboration between India and Japan, along with the Quad, is expected to play a crucial role in shaping the regional architecture and balancing China's influence.
